Air Charter Service France private jet charters up 38% compared to 2019

Posted in: News by Doug Gollan, October 26, 2022

U.K.-broker Air Charter service is seeing robust demand from its France customers for private jet charters

Air Charter Service’s France division is seeing a big boost for both private jet charters and group private charter flights.

During the first half of 2022, its private jet group sales were 38% higher than in the same period in 2019, before the global Covid-19 pandemic.

With the return of MICE and sports travel this year, its group charter business rose 71% compared to 2021.

Alexandre Busila, CEO of ACS France, said, “We have seen a real return to business for all of our three main divisions following the past couple of years that have been heavily affected by the pandemic.”

Cargo flights are 20% ahead of pre-pandemic levels.

“The office has gone from strength to strength over the past 12 months. We have plans for further investment in France, and we feel that Alex’s success has laid the groundwork for this,” added Justin Bowman, the group’s CEO.
